Transaction bcabb77458e5481163b864622a01c11d4409a296fe85f4ccad990250d1fa7b79
1 Input
1 Output
-
bcabb77458e5481163b864622a01c11d4409a296fe85f4ccad990250d1fa7b79:0
- value
- 98296
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 815de5be06c91d248003ac991aa81340af8a9d4d6265d254b7bd075ff1f63649
- address
- bc1ps9w7t0sxeywjfqqr4jv342qngzhc482dvfjay49hh5r4lu0kxeysmm4cns